Hong Wei is a scholar working on Hepatology,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Hong Wei has authored 29 papers receiving a total of 359 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 16 papers in Hepatology, 13 papers in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ging and 9 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Hong Wei’s work include Hepatocellular Carcinoma Treatment and Prognosis (15 papers), Radiomics and Machine Learning in Medical Imaging (9 papers) and Liver Disease Diagnosis and Treatment (8 papers). Hong Wei is often cited by papers focused on Hepatocellular Carcinoma Treatment and Prognosis (15 papers), Radiomics and Machine Learning in Medical Imaging (9 papers) and Liver Disease Diagnosis and Treatment (8 papers). Hong Wei coll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and South Korea. Hong Wei's co-authors include Hanyu Jiang, Bin Song, Yun Qin, Ting Yang and Ting Duan and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, Radiology and The Lancet Oncology.
